单项选择题

以下程序的输出结果是______。
struct HAR
int x,y;struct HAR *p; h[2];
main()
h[0]x=1;h[0]y=2;
h[1]x=3;h[1]y=4;
h[0].P=&h[1];h[1].p=h;
printf("%d%d\n",(h[0].p)->x,(h[1].p)->y);
<上一题 目录 下一题>
热门 试题

单项选择题
下面程序的输出结果为______。 #include<string.h> main() char p1[7]= abc ,p2[]= ABC ,str[50]= xyz ; strcpy(str,strcat(p1,p2)); printf( %s ,str);
A.xyzabcABC
B.abcABC
C.xyzabc
D.xyzABC
单项选择题
在调用函数时,如果实参是简单变量,它与对应形参之间的数据传递方式是______。
A.地址传递
B.单向值传递
C.由实参传给形,再由形参传回实参
D.传递方式由用户指定
相关试题
  • 下面的程序可对指定字符串中的字符串进行从...
  • 以下程序段打开文件后,先利用fseek函数将...
  • 若有如下结构体说明: struct STRU int...
  • 若有定义语句char s[100],d[100...
  • 下列程序的输出结果是 【13】 。 main...